In this video, I review two pieces of cold weather camping gear designed to help you stay warm: a heated camping blanket and a winter sleeping bag. I built a campsite inside my garage to set the mood while reviewing the Ignik Topside heated blanket and the Kelty Tru Comfort double sleeping bag. I unpack the gear, walk through features, measure power draw on the heated blanket, and use a thermal imager to show heat distribution.
